O comando cp
na linha de comandos é utilizado para copiar ficheiros e pastas. O cp
é um dos principais comandos na maioria dos sistemas operativos, como o Linux, o macOS e o Unix.
O comando cp
é usado para copiar arquivos e pastas na linha de comando.
A sintaxe do comando `cp`
é a seguinte:
cp [options] <path to source file/folder> <path to target file/folder>
Algumas opções comuns do `cp`
incluem:
`-r`
ou `-R`
(cópia recursiva) - usado para copiar pastas inteiras e seus conteúdos.`-i`
(modo interativo) - permite ao utilizador confirmar a substituição de ficheiros existentes.`-v`
(verbose) - exibe informações detalhadas sobre o processo de cópia.
Abaixo estão alguns exemplos de como utilizar o comando cp
.
1. Copiando um arquivo para outra pasta:
cp file.txt /path/to/folder/
2. Copiando uma pasta e seu conteúdo:
cp -r folder /path/to/target/folder/
3. Cópia com substituição de ficheiros existentes:
cp -f file.txt /path/to/folder/
4. Cópia com confirmação da substituição dos ficheiros existentes:
cp -i file.txt /path/to/folder/
Note que no comando `cp`
, a ordem dos argumentos é importante: o primeiro argumento representa o arquivo ou pasta de origem, e o segundo argumento especifica o caminho para o arquivo ou pasta de destino.
O comandocp
faz parte do conjunto de comandos padrão na maioria dos sistemas operacionais, como Linux, macOS e Unix. Normalmente é instalado por defeito e pode ser acedido a partir da linha de comandos. Se não conseguir utilizar o cp
no seu sistema operativo, certifique-se de que está a utilizar a sintaxe correta para o comando. Se a sintaxe não for o problema, provavelmente não tem o cp
instalado.
Se estiver a utilizar Linux ou Unix, é mais provável que já esteja instalado. Mas se tiver algum problema, pode instalar o pacote `coreutils`
, que inclui o comando `cp`
. Para instalar este pacote, use um comando no seu gerenciador de pacotes, como por exemplo:
No Ubuntu ou Debian:
sudo apt-get install coreutils
No CentOS ou Fedora:
sudo yum install coreutils
No Arch Linux:
sudo pacman -S coreutils
Se estiver a utilizar o macOS, o conjunto padrão de comandos, incluindo o cp
, já está instalado sem quaisquer passos adicionais. Se tiver acesso à linha de comandos e privilégios suficientes, deverá poder utilizar o cp
. Se, no entanto, não tiver acesso ao comando `cp`
, contacte o administrador do sistema ou o fornecedor de serviços para obter ajuda na instalação do comando.